本文详细介绍了DevC++免费下载的方法、不同版本的特性、配置和使用技巧,并分析了DevC++的优缺点以及未来发展趋势。希望通过本文,能够帮助读者更好地了解和使用DevC++,提升C/C++编程效率。DevC++免费下载资源丰富,但需注意版本选择及安全下载,配置时需仔细调整环境设置。
DevC++免费下载资源及版本选择

想要免费下载DevC++?许多网站提供DevC++的下载服务,但需要注意版本选择。不同版本的DevC++在功能、兼容性以及稳定性上可能存在差异。
例如,较老版本的DevC++可能缺乏对新标准的支持,而较新版本的DevC++可能存在兼容性问题或bug。建议选择一个较为稳定且功能完善的版本,例如广泛使用的Dev-Cpp 5.11版本。
在下载前,务必选择正规的软件下载渠道,避免下载到包含恶意软件或病毒的版本。下载完成后,仔细阅读安装说明,按照步骤进行安装。
一些开发者会根据自身需求对DevC++进行修改,并分享这些修改后的版本,但使用这些版本时需要谨慎,注意版本来源和可靠性。
根据公开资料显示,选择合适的版本,例如主流版本或者长期支持版本,对后续的开发工作非常重要。选择前,建议查阅相关的用户评价和技术文档。
DevC++配置与环境设置
DevC++下载完成后,需要进行一些必要的配置和环境设置才能进行C/C++程序的开发。
首先,需要设置编译器的路径。DevC++自带MinGW编译器,一般不需要额外配置。但是,如果需要使用其他编译器,则需要手动配置编译器的路径。
其次,可以根据个人喜好和开发习惯调整代码编辑器的设置,例如字体、颜色、缩进等。一些开发者更倾向于使用一些代码编辑插件,来提高自己的工作效率,例如代码补全,自动格式化等等。
此外,还可以设置DevC++的调试选项,以便更好地进行程序的调试和排错。一些常用的调试技巧,例如断点调试、单步调试等,可以帮助你更轻松地找到程序中的错误。
根据相关研究表明,合理的配置能够提高开发效率,减少出错概率,所以配置步骤十分重要。
DevC++常见问题及解决方法
- 编译错误:常见原因包括代码语法错误、头文件缺失、库文件路径错误等,需要仔细检查代码和配置。
- 运行错误:可能由于程序逻辑错误、内存泄漏、资源未释放等导致,需要使用调试工具进行排查。
- 链接错误:通常是由于库文件链接错误导致,需要检查库文件是否存在以及链接方式是否正确。
- 无法运行:可能是由于系统环境问题或者DevC++配置问题导致,需要检查系统环境变量以及DevC++的配置。
- 程序崩溃:可能由于程序访问非法内存或其他系统错误导致,需要进行详细的调试和分析。
DevC++的优缺点分析及未来展望
DevC++作为一款轻量级的IDE,具有易于上手、界面简洁、免费开源等优点,适合初学者学习C/C++编程。
但是,DevC++也存在一些不足,例如调试功能相对较弱,对大型项目的支持不足,以及缺乏一些高级特性等。与其他现代IDE(例如VS Code、CLion等)相比,DevC++的功能相对有限。
DevC++的未来发展趋势,可能与开源社区的贡献和维护密切相关。随着C++语言的不断发展,DevC++也需要不断更新和改进,以适应新的语言标准和开发需求。未来或许会集成更多现代化的功能和特性,并增强跨平台的支持能力。
权威机构指出,轻量级的IDE仍然拥有其独特的市场,例如在教学领域或者资源受限的环境下。
DevC++在学习与教学中的应用
DevC++由于其轻量级和易于上手的特点,在C/C++的学习和教学中被广泛应用。许多高校和培训机构都将DevC++作为C/C++编程入门教学的工具。
其简洁的界面和易于使用的特性,使得初学者能够快速掌握C/C++编程的基本技能,而无需被复杂的IDE界面所困扰。
许多学习资料、教程也基于DevC++进行讲解,使得学习者能够更好地理解和掌握相关知识。
但是,随着技术的不断发展,DevC++也面临着来自其他现代IDE的挑战,教学领域也需要不断探索和更新更适合的工具和方法。